About 2013 Okhotsk Sea Earthquake
The 2013 Okhotsk Sea earthquake occurred with a moment magnitude of 8. 3 at 15:44:49 local time on 24 May. It had an epicenter in the Sea of Okhotsk and affected primarily Asian Russia, especially the Kamchatka Peninsula where the shaking lasted for five minutes.
